Decadent Dark Chocolate Caramel Orange Delights instructions

Ingredients

cooking spray to taste (for greasing the ice cube tray)
dark chocolate candy melts 2 cups (melted)
salted caramels 12 (soft)
candied orange peel 6 teaspoons (chopped into small cubes)

Instructions

1
Begin by spraying the ice cube tray generously with cooking spray to prevent the candies from sticking.
2
Place half a teaspoon of the chopped candied orange peel at the bottom of each compartment of the tray, ensuring an even distribution.
3
In a microwave-safe bowl or using a double boiler, melt the dark chocolate candy melts until smooth and creamy, stirring periodically to avoid burning.
4
Carefully pour about 2 tablespoons of the melted chocolate into each tray section, tilting to coat the sides and create a shell. Place the tray in the freezer for about 10-15 minutes to set.
5
Once the chocolate is firm, take the tray out and place one salted caramel into each section, pressing it gently into the chocolate.
6
Pour the remaining melted dark chocolate over the caramels, ensuring they are fully covered. Tap the tray lightly to remove any air bubbles.
7
Return the tray to the refrigerator and let the candies set for approximately 1 hour or until completely hardened.
8
Once set, gently pop the candies out of the tray and enjoy or package them for gifting!

Can I use silicone molds instead of an ice cube tray?
Yes, silicone molds are an excellent alternative and often make it even easier to pop the candies out once they are set.
Are these candies suitable for gifting?
Absolutely! Their sophisticated flavor and appearance make them perfect for homemade gifts or special occasions.
Can I use regular dark chocolate bars instead of candy melts?
Yes, though you may need to temper the chocolate for a professional snap and shine, whereas candy melts are formulated to set easily.
What should I do if my chocolate is burning in the microwave?
Heat the chocolate in short 15-30 second intervals and stir thoroughly between each burst to distribute the heat.
How do I remove air bubbles from the chocolate?
Lightly tap the tray against the counter after pouring the final layer of chocolate to force bubbles to the surface.
How should I store the finished orange chocolate delights?
Store them in an airtight container in a cool, dry place or in the refrigerator to keep them firm.
Can I use fresh orange zest instead of candied peel?
While fresh zest provides a strong aroma, candied orange peel offers a better texture and concentrated sweetness for this specific recipe.
What if my salted caramels are too hard?
You can soften them slightly in your hands or by warming them for a few seconds before pressing them into the chocolate shell.

Can I add sea salt to the top?
Yes, a light sprinkle of sea salt on the wet chocolate before it sets can enhance the 'salted' aspect of the caramel.

Why did my chocolate turn white?
This is likely 'bloom,' which happens if chocolate gets too warm or humid; it is still safe to eat but may look less attractive.

What is the best way to chop the candied orange peel?
Use a sharp, slightly oiled knife to cut the peel into small, uniform cubes to ensure even distribution in the candies.
